Tips for Applicants
Prospective partners or grant seekers should align with the foundation's focus on youth education, vocational pathways, and industry engagement. Demonstrate how proposals support disadvantaged young people, build job readiness, or strengthen connections between secondary education and employment in the foundation's priority industry sectors across Queensland and Victoria.
Giving Philosophy
The foundation supports a deliberately alternative education model that prioritizes practical, industry-integrated learning and individual student support. It values real-world readiness, confidence-building, and ensuring every student is 'known, encouraged, and supported to succeed' with tailored pathways into employment and further training.
